#2d4d03 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2d4d03 is composed of 17.6% red, 30.2%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 41.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.1% yellow and 69.8% black. It has a hue angle of 85.9 degrees, a saturation of 92.5% and a lightness of 15.7%. #2d4d03 color hex could be obtained by blending #5a9a06 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

Shades and Tints of #2d4d03

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010100 is the darkest color, while #f7feee is the lightest one.

Tones of #2d4d03

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#282828 is the less saturated color, while #2d4d03 is the most saturated one.
